Can links, brochures, or other formats be provided instead of or in addition to the online application and hard copy?

0

No. All applicants for national designation are required to complete and submit the online nomination application complete with electronic copies of the supporting documentation (see page 21 of the Nominations Guide) as well as provide a signed, hard copy of the nomination application to the FHWA Division Office by December 17, 2008. Linked web pages and supporting documentation not specifically requested will not be considered by the reviewers. For the hard copy, your application and all supporting documentation (Route Map, Corridor Management Plan, Letters of Support and Photographs) should be printed out and attached to the hard copy of your application. The hard copy of your nomination application will be used for archival purposes. Diskettes, CD-ROMS, etc. should not be submitted.
